five

apps_backdoored_round_0

收藏
Hugging Face2025-06-02 更新2025-06-03 收录
下载链接:
https://huggingface.co/datasets/jvelja/apps_backdoored_round_0
下载链接
链接失效反馈
官方服务:
资源简介:
该数据集包含了问题编号、问题描述、触发条件、后门原因、注入的解决方案和诚实的解决方案等字段。数据集分为训练集和评估集,其中训练集包含2230个示例,评估集包含387个示例。
创建时间:
2025-05-31
搜集汇总
数据集介绍
main_image_url
构建方式
在软件安全研究领域,apps_backdoored_round_0数据集通过系统化方法构建,专注于代码后门攻击的模拟。该数据集收录了3143个训练样本和387个评估样本,每个样本包含问题标识、原始问题描述、触发条件、后门推理过程、注入的后门解决方案以及诚实解决方案。构建过程注重真实性和多样性,确保数据能够全面反映后门攻击的典型模式。
特点
该数据集的核心特点在于其多维度的特征结构,涵盖了从问题定义到解决方案的完整链条。触发条件和后门推理字段提供了深入理解攻击机制的视角,而注入方案与诚实方案的对比则凸显了安全漏洞的隐蔽性。数据集规模适中,划分清晰,便于模型训练与评估,为代码安全分析提供了丰富的研究素材。
使用方法
使用该数据集时,研究人员可将其应用于后门检测模型的开发与验证。训练集用于学习后门模式的特征表示,评估集则用于测试模型的泛化能力。通过分析触发条件与解决方案的关联,能够深入探索代码中的潜在威胁。数据以标准文件格式存储,支持直接加载至机器学习框架进行批量处理。
背景与挑战
背景概述
随着人工智能安全研究的深入,后门攻击已成为代码生成领域的重要威胁。apps_backdoored_round_0数据集由专业研究团队于近年构建,旨在探索代码生成模型中隐蔽后门行为的检测与防御机制。该数据集聚焦于编程问题求解场景,通过对比正常代码与植入后门的恶意代码,为模型鲁棒性评估提供了关键基准。其构建基于公开编程题库,通过系统化注入触发条件与恶意逻辑,推动了代码安全审计技术的发展,对软件工程与AI安全交叉领域产生了深远影响。
当前挑战
该数据集核心挑战在于解决代码生成模型的后门攻击检测难题,包括模型在特定触发条件下输出隐蔽恶意代码的识别问题。构建过程中需平衡后门行为的隐蔽性与可检测性,确保注入的恶意逻辑既符合自然代码模式又能有效触发。同时,数据标注需精确匹配触发条件与后门推理逻辑,避免引入偏差。此外,维护正常代码与后门代码的语义等价性也是一大挑战,需保证对比分析的严谨性。
常用场景
经典使用场景
在软件安全与代码分析领域,apps_backdoored_round_0数据集为研究后门攻击在编程问题中的植入机制提供了关键资源。该数据集通过包含问题描述、触发条件和后门推理等特征,使研究人员能够模拟恶意代码注入场景,从而系统评估代码生成模型的脆弱性。典型应用包括训练检测模型识别隐蔽的后门模式,以及分析触发条件对代码执行的影响,为安全编码实践提供实证基础。
解决学术问题
该数据集主要针对人工智能辅助编程中的安全威胁研究,解决了后门攻击在代码生成系统中难以检测和防御的学术难题。通过提供真实的后门注入样本与诚实解决方案的对比,它支持了对模型鲁棒性的量化评估,推动了对抗性机器学习在编程领域的理论发展。其意义在于揭示了自动化代码生成可能引入的潜在风险,为构建可信赖的AI编程工具奠定了数据基础。
衍生相关工作
基于该数据集衍生的经典研究包括后门触发机制的可解释性分析框架,以及多模态代码表征下的对抗训练方法。例如,有工作通过对比注入解决方案与正常代码的语义差异,提出了动态检测后门的行为特征模型;另有研究结合该数据集的触发条件数据,开发了针对代码生成模型的梯度屏蔽防御策略,推动了软件安全与机器学习交叉领域的创新突破。
以上内容由遇见数据集搜集并总结生成
5,000+
优质数据集
54 个
任务类型
进入经典数据集
二维码
社区交流群

面向社区/商业的数据集话题

二维码
科研交流群

面向高校/科研机构的开源数据集话题

数据驱动未来

携手共赢发展

商业合作